Surplus (moving beyond subsistence new social relations, complexity, etc ) Temple economy gods as the owners kings and priests as managers, redistributors. Monumental architecture: ziggurats mountains to draw closer to the heavens. Priests begin to impart order and regularity to the beliefs of the community. Polytheisms nature deities and spirits are organized as such. Royal symbolism form and content of religion is taking on a political framing natural powers that these gods and goddesses come from are political. Expressed by ritual (typical form of saying things contact and beneficial action with human. and mythology. 1) creation myth explain the world. 2) to justify, legitimize a particular social order within that cosmos. Mythologies telling stories, action narratives oral societies. Function if mythology socialize people, captivating, etc . 1) natural events understood in terms of human experience. 2) human experience is conceived in cosmic terms.
